Network Design & Implementation:

  • Design and architect enterprise-level network solutions including LAN, WAN, wireless, and data center networks
  • Implement and configure advanced routing and switching protocols (BGP, OSPF, EIGRP, MPLS)
  • Deploy and manage network security solutions including firewalls, VPNs, IDS/IPS systems
  • Plan and execute network upgrades and migrations with minimal downtime

Operations & Maintenance:

  • Monitor network performance and optimize for reliability, speed, and security
  • Troubleshoot complex network issues and perform root cause analysis
  • Maintain network documentation including diagrams, configurations, and standard operating procedures
  • Manage vendor relationships and coordinate with service providers

Security & Compliance:

  • Implement network security best practices and ensure compliance with industry standards
  • Conduct network security assessments and vulnerability testing
  • Respond to security incidents and implement remediation measures
  • Stay current with emerging security threats and mitigation strategies

Leadership & Collaboration:

  • Lead network infrastructure projects from conception to completion
  • Mentor and provide technical guidance to junior network engineers
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including systems, security, and application teams
